Understanding Macaws
Macaws come from the household Psittacidae and are belonging to Central and South America. They are known for their stunning colors, which vary from bright greens to shades of red and blue. The two most common species amongst family pet owners are the Blue and Gold Macaw and the Scarlet Macaw.

Cost of Ownership: Beyond the preliminary purchase rate, the continuous expenses of feeding, veterinary care, and environment upkeep need to be thought about.
Area Requirements: Macaws are big birds requiring ample area to grow. A big cage and a safe location for everyday workout are important.
Social Needs: Macaws are extremely social animals that need interaction. Potential owners must be prepared to invest time in bonding with their bird.
Lifespan: With an average life-span varying from 30 to 60 years, owning a macaw is typically a long-term commitment.
Dietary Needs: A healthy diet plan is vital for a macaw's health. This includes pellets, fresh fruits, veggies, and nuts.
